About this role

Summary

The Fleet Agent is responsible for coordinating the availability, readiness, maintenance and movement of the rental fleet to ensure that vehicles are available for rental when required.

Key Responsibilities

• Maintain accurate records of all rental vehicles.

• Monitor vehicle availability and status.

• Coordinate vehicle allocation based on reservations and operational requirements.

• Monitor vehicle mileage and maintenance schedules.

• Coordinate routine servicing, inspections, repairs and tyre replacement.

• Ensure vehicles are maintained in safe and rental-ready condition.

• Coordinate with mechanics, dealerships and external service providers.

• Track vehicles that are out of service and monitor expected return dates.

• Monitor vehicle utilization and identify underutilized vehicles.

• Coordinate vehicle transfers between locations.

• Conduct or coordinate regular vehicle inspections.

• Maintain records of vehicle damage, repairs and maintenance.

• Monitor vehicle registration, licensing, insurance and other compliance requirements.

• Coordinate GPS tracking and vehicle monitoring systems.

• Maintain accurate vehicle key and documentation controls.

• Report fleet issues and operational risks to management.

• Assist with vehicle acquisition, disposal and replacement planning.

• Monitor fleet operating costs.

• Assist with tracking fuel consumption and other vehicle-related expenses.

• Ensure vehicles are properly prepared before being released for rental.

• Work closely with Reservation Agents to ensure vehicle availability matches confirmed bookings.

• Work closely with Valet Agents to coordinate vehicle movement and delivery.

• Prepare fleet utilization, maintenance and availability reports for management.

Key Performance Indicators

• Fleet utilization rate.

• Vehicle availability.

• Vehicle downtime.

• Maintenance compliance.

• Preventive maintenance completion.

• Fleet operating cost per vehicle.

• Vehicle turnaround time.

• Accuracy of fleet records.

• Number of vehicle-related incidents.

• Compliance with registration, insurance and inspection requirements.
